The Indian Constitution guarantees several fundamental rights, including the right to equality and cultural and educational rights. Articles 29 and 30 deal with cultural and educational rights.
Article 29 deals with the protection of interests of minorities.
- Article 29(1) states that any section of citizens residing in the territory of India or any part thereof having a distinct language, script or culture of its own shall have the right to conserve the same.
- Article 29(2) states that no citizen shall be denied admission into any educational institution maintained by the State or receiving aid out of State funds on grounds only of religion, race, caste, language or any of them.
Article 30 deals with the right of minorities to establish and administer educational institutions.
- Article 30(1) states that all minorities, whether based on religion or language, shall have the right to establish and administer educational institutions of their choice.
- Article 30(2) states that the State shall not, in granting aid to educational institutions, discriminate against any educational institution on the ground that it is under the management of a minority, whether based on religion or language.
Step 3: Identifying the Correct Article:
Article 29(2) explicitly prohibits the denial of admission into any educational institution maintained by the State or receiving aid out of State funds on grounds of religion, race, caste, or language. This perfectly matches the question's requirement.
